Abstract

This chapter provides an extensive overview of Australian English. It describes the history of the dialect, the components of the dialect, and a comparison with British and American English. The chapter then provides a thorough and systematic review of literature regarding the acquisition of speech by Australian children, as well as assessments and intervention approaches for working with Australian children.
